Originally Posted by G-zus35
Anyone running 255 on 10" wide rim? 30 or 35 series,
What's better?
thats hardly a stretch. i ran 255/35 on a 10.5 and it was a very minor stretch

Depends....whatever stretch you need, that's what I'd go with. The offset and camber you're running will make a huge difference as well. Also the tire will make a difference. Some stretch more/less than others.
